'Esslingen' is a village in the municipality of Egg, Switzerland, in the canton of Zürich. It is located approximately 15 km southeast of Zürich. In the local dialect it is called ''Esslinge''.
The population is 1565 (as of 2006). A monument commemorating World War I is located at ''Forch'', a hill which also a popular recreation area for the people of Zürich.
The town centre of Zürich is connected to Esslingen with a special tramway — the Forchbahn.
Esslingen is connected by the A52 motorroad to Zumikon and Hinwil.
